No workshop mods will work if you run the game in legacy mode.
You can try moving the files to the main override folder, but it shouldn't be needed (you can unsub the mod if you do).
The mod folder:
[drive]:\[steamfolder]\SteamLibrary\steamapps\workshop\content\208580\1103714196\override
The main override folder:
[drive]:\[steamfolder]\SteamLibrary\steamapps\common\Knights of the Old Republic II\override
